Common pattern of handling deferred probe can be simplified with
dev_err_probe(). Less code and also it prints the error value.
Signed-off-by: Krzysztof Kozlowski <krzk@kernel.org>
Signed-off-by: Pavel Machek <pavel@ucw.cz>
Add a driver for the SGMICRO SGM3140 Buck/Boost Charge Pump LED driver.
This device is controlled by two GPIO pins, one for enabling and the
second one for switching between torch and flash mode.
Signed-off-by: Luca Weiss <luca@z3ntu.xyz>
Signed-off-by: Pavel Machek <pavel@ucw.cz>